Breaking News: Trapped Nuclear Submarine Incident Claims Lives Of 55 Chinese Sailors In Yellow Sea » WhatsNew2Day

According to a secret British report, 55 Chinese sailors are believed to have died in a nuclear submarine incident in the Yellow Sea. The submarine reportedly got caught in a trap intended for British and US ships and suffered a catastrophic failure of its oxygen systems, resulting in the crew being poisoned. The Chinese government denies the incident and has refused international aid. There is currently no independent confirmation of the submarine's loss, but the British report is highly ranked. China's Type 093 submarines, which have been in service for 15 years, are known for their lower noise levels. ....
